I have a poodle who has been hit by a car should I put him down or hope he gets better?

My dog was hit by a car on Wednesday. I took him the vet and they took xrays and told me what was wrong with him. Due to finances I am able to pay for numerous operations. My dog has a fractured pelvis, fractured back bone, hole in his skin, hernia, an organ has be submerged someone else and he has a cloudy lung. The vet said that due to his pelvis not been extreme he could be locked in the laundry for 6 weeks and only taken out to go to the toilet. He said that with rest that would improve. I purchased antibiotics and pain killers which I give him twice a day. The vet said he can live with a hernia. With antibiotics his lung infection should clear up. With the hole in his skin I have to clean once per day. With the organ somewhere else he is not too concerned and said that it usual in trauma in dogs and they could live a long life as he has had dogs come into his surgery and the owners didn't even know that that was the case. He appears to be drinking, eating and going to the toilet okay. He doesn't move around much and is resting. I feel that I should my dog the chance to recover in 6 weeks and hope for the best. I feel that if he has no improvement I will have to put him down because I would need numerous operations which would be beyond my reach. What do you think?
